Plot
In 1952 two nuns living at the Saint Cartha’s monastery in Romania confront true evil. They attempt to retrieve an ancient Christian relic to prevent a demon from escaping. Things don’t go well leaving just one remaining nun. The demon chases her through the monastery which results in the nun hanging herself. She is discovered hanging outside of the monastery by a villager, Frenchie that is delivering supplies.
News is of this event soon reaches The Vatican and they dispatch Father Burke and Sister Irene to investigate.
Style / Direction
The Nun is a film directed by Corin Hardy with Maxime Alexandre handling the cinematography.
Unfortunately whilst the movie looks the part, creepy and unnerving it actually lacks any real horror scares. I found it all rather disappointing as the story and location are perfect for this type of horror movie. The director simply misses the mark in what should be the scary moments.
As I mentioned the movie has fabulous sets / locations but really should make better use of them.

Music / Audio Effects
The film’s score comes from Abel Korzeniowski and does a pretty good job of building tension.
Acting / Characters
On the acting side it’s all pretty good with Taissa Farmiga as Sister Irene impressing the most. Demián Bichir plays Father Burke but remember this film is called The Nun so his character is not as significant as it would be in other horror movies of this type.
Jonas Bloquet plays Frenchie the good looking French Canadian that lives in Romania near Saint Cartha’s monastery. He provides a little light relief and is a generally likeable character.
Cast
- Demián Bichir as Father Burke
- Taissa Farmiga as Sister Irene
- Jonas Bloquet as Maurice “Frenchie” Theriault
- Bonnie Aarons as Valak / the Nun
- Charlotte Hope as Sister Victoria
- Ingrid Bisu as Sister Oana
- Sandra Teles as Sister Ruth
- Manuela Ciucur as Sister Christine
- Ani Sava as Sister Jessica
- Maria Obretin as Sister Abigail
- Gabrielle Downey as the Mother Abbess
- August Maturo as Daniel
- Jack Falk as evil Daniel
- Jonny Coyne as Gregoro
- Mark Steger as the Duke
- Jared Morgan as Marquis
- Michael Smiley as Bishop Pasquale
- Joseph Bishara as the voice of the Demon
Conclusion: The Nun (2018) Film Review
I have to conclude this review by saying I found The Nun to be a slightly underwhelming horror film. It looks and sounds great and even has decent characters and actors. Where it fails is in the direction, it never really hits the heights it should do. It really should have you on edge the whole time yet it never does. The setting is perfect but the horror element is sadly lacking.
If they are to do another film which I think they will then they need to really up the horror aspect. It not a bad film but it really should have been an outstanding one. I’d say it’s certainly worth a watch, just don’t expect too many scares!

Conclusion: The Nun Blu-ray Review
The film only released in 2018 so therefore the picture quality is perfect. There’s nothing particularly interesting with the extras included, it’s all short and shallow stuff.
Extras
- A New Horror Icon (5 mins)
- Gruesome Planet (6 mins)
- The Conjuring Chronology (4 mins)
- Deleted Scenes
